Old Pistons Return To Detroit
15 July 2013
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-

Image

Joe Dumars opened the press conference by announcing that he wanted the Pistons to win their first NBA title since 2004. It was the only fitting statement for the occasion as 2004 Finals MVP Chauncey Billups and starting shooting guard Rip Hamilton were introduced to the media as returning players to the franchise.

“It’s an honour to be back,” Hamilton addressed the media.

Billups added, “I’m very confident in this team and the direction the franchise is going.”

Billups and Hamilton joined David West in the Pistons’ unveiling of their free agent haul. Former All-Star West indicated that he was also excited to be joining Detroit. West looked forward to the team’s potential and his role as the team’s sixth man. “I think that this team has a lot going for it,” he stated, “We have the size, depth and talent to compete for a high playoff spot,” West said.

Billups, the 2012-13 Sixth Man of the Year, averaged 11.4 PPG, 4.4 APG with the LA Clippers. He noted that he expects to come off the bench for the Pistons. “I’m here to make life easier for the second unit and also to mentor Brandon (Knight),” he said, “This is an honour to be invited back here.”

Dumars told everyone in attendance that both Billups and Hamilton left the Pistons on less than ideal terms. He was happy that they had let the past go and to agree to come back. He was hoping that the veterans would be able to help the team build a strong bond. “We are all about team work and having one strong, cohesive defensive unit,” Dumars stated.

Dumars’ ‘vision’ has been criticised by many sources throughout the league. One rival GM called him ridiculous to have used all of his cap space to sign Billups and Hamilton. Another source indicated that Dumars may have passed up an opportunity to sign Jeff Green in order to bring back the two old Pistons.
